
From: Dave Jones <davej@redhat.com>

Another fix that went into 2.4 that never made it forward.



 arch/i386/kernel/cpu/mcheck/k7.c |    2 +-
 1 files changed, 1 insertion(+), 1 deletion(-)

diff -puN arch/i386/kernel/cpu/mcheck/k7.c~k7-mce-fix arch/i386/kernel/cpu/mcheck/k7.c
--- 25/arch/i386/kernel/cpu/mcheck/k7.c~k7-mce-fix	2003-08-06 16:24:36.000000000 -0700
+++ 25-akpm/arch/i386/kernel/cpu/mcheck/k7.c	2003-08-06 16:24:36.000000000 -0700
@@ -81,7 +81,7 @@ void __init amd_mcheck_init(struct cpuin
 		wrmsr (MSR_IA32_MCG_CTL, 0xffffffff, 0xffffffff);
 	nr_mce_banks = l & 0xff;
 
-	for (i=0; i<nr_mce_banks; i++) {
+	for (i=1; i<nr_mce_banks; i++) {
 		wrmsr (MSR_IA32_MC0_CTL+4*i, 0xffffffff, 0xffffffff);
 		wrmsr (MSR_IA32_MC0_STATUS+4*i, 0x0, 0x0);
 	}

_
